Top 10 AI Tools Tips for Remote Workers for AI & Machine Learning [Home](/) > [Blog](/blog) > [Remote Work Tips](/categories/remote-work-tips) > AI & Machine Learning Tools Remote work has undergone a massive transformation over the last decade, transitioning from a niche lifestyle for software developers to a global standard for professionals across all sectors. As the barriers of physical location continue to dissolve, a new challenge has emerged: maintaining high productivity and professional growth in a saturated digital market. For those specializing in **AI and Machine Learning (ML)**, or even general remote workers looking to sharpen their technical edge, the quality of your output is directly tied to the sophistication of the tools you use. This guide focuses on how to master the merging worlds of artificial intelligence and remote flexibility. For a digital nomad living in [Medellin](/cities/medellin) or a data scientist working from a home office in [Berlin](/cities/berlin), the objective remains the same: staying ahead of the curve while enjoying the freedom of the [digital nomad lifestyle](/blog/digital-nomad-lifestyle-guide). The rapid rise of large language models and automated data processing means that the standard "work from home" setup is no longer just about having a fast internet connection and a comfortable chair. It is about building a personal tech stack that acts as a force multiplier. Whether you are hunting for [remote jobs](/jobs) or managing a team of [remote talent](/talent), understanding the nuances of AI tools is non-negotiable. This article provides a deep dive into the specific strategies, software, and habits that will help you thrive as a remote AI professional or a tech-savvy nomad. We will explore everything from automated coding assistants to AI-driven project management, ensuring you have the knowledge to remain competitive in an increasingly automated world. ## 1. Master the Art of Prompt Engineering for Code and Logic
The first step for any remote worker in the technical space is moving beyond basic chat interactions with AI. Prompt engineering is the core skill of the 2020s. For machine learning engineers working out of Lisbon, being able to describe complex neural network architectures to an AI assistant can save dozens of hours in boilerplate coding. ### Detailed Contextual Inputs
When using tools like GitHub Copilot or ChatGPT, do not just ask for "a Python script for data cleaning." Instead, provide the specific constraints of your environment. Mention the libraries you are using (e.g., Pandas, Scikit-Learn), the size of your dataset, and your memory limitations. This is particularly vital for those working remotely in tech where peer code reviews might happen asynchronously across different time zones. ### Iterative Refinement
AI models rarely get complex logic right on the first try. Use an iterative approach:
1. Draft: Ask for a high-level structure or pseudocode.
2. Inspect: Look for logical fallacies or inefficient loops.
3. Refine: Provide feedback to the AI to optimize the code for performance.
4. Test: Use automated unit testing tools to verify the output. By treating the AI as a junior developer rather than a magic box, you maintain the high standards required for top-tier software development jobs. ## 2. Automate Your Data Preprocessing Pipeline
Data is the lifeblood of machine learning. However, for a remote worker, data cleaning is often the most time-consuming and least rewarding part of the day. Using AI-driven tools like PandasAI or specialized AutoML platforms can transform your workflow. ### Using LLMs for Data Cleaning
Instead of manually writing regex strings to fix messy CSV files, use LLMs to generate cleaning scripts. This is a massive advantage when you are traveling between coworking spaces and have limited time to focus on deep work. You can describe the pattern of the errors, and the AI can generate a function to sanitize the data in seconds. ### Automated Feature Engineering
Modern AI tools can suggest features you might not have considered. For example, if you are working on a predictive model for a client found through our hiring platform, AI can analyze your dataset and suggest transformations like log scaling or polynomial features that could improve model accuracy. This allows you to focus on the high-level strategy and model selection rather than the minutiae of data preparation. ## 3. Optimizing Remote Collaboration with AI-Driven Project Management
Remote work requires over-communication. When you are not in the same room as your team, things can get lost in translation. AI project management tools help bridge this gap by predicting project timelines and identifying bottlenecks before they become critical issues. ### Smart Task Prioritization
Tools like Motion or Asana's AI features can look at your calendar and your task list to suggest the best time for "Deep Work." For someone living the nomad life in Bali, where time zones for meetings can be erratic, having an AI manage your schedule ensures you meet deadlines without burning out. ### Automated Meeting Summarization
Never sit through a recorded Zoom call again. Use AI transcription services like Otter.ai or Fireflies.ai to summarize meetings. These tools can extract action items, technical decisions, and deadlines, and sync them directly to your project management dashboard. This is essential for maintaining alignment when your team is spread across London, New York, and Tokyo. ## 4. Leveraging AI for Constant Skill Upgrading
The field of Machine Learning changes every week. For a remote professional, staying relevant is a full-time job. You must treat your learning and development as a core part of your daily routine. ### AI-Curated Learning Paths
Instead of browsing YouTube aimlessly, use AI to create a custom curriculum. Tell a model: "I am a senior data scientist who wants to learn about Transformer architectures in the context of computer vision. Create a 4-week study plan with links to research papers and datasets." ### Real-time Debugging as Education
When you encounter a bug in your ML model, don't just fix it. Use the AI to explain why the bug occurred. Tools like Perplexity AI are excellent for sourcing technical documentation and Stack Overflow threads that explain the underlying theory. This turns every daily hurdle into a lesson, making you a more valuable asset for remote companies. ## 5. Security and Ethical AI in a Remote Environment
Working remotely often means handling sensitive data on various networks. For AI professionals, this adds a layer of complexity regarding data privacy and the ethical use of models. ### Secure Local LLMs
If you are working with proprietary data, sending it to a cloud-based AI is often a security risk. Learn to run local models using tools like LM Studio or Ollama. This ensures that your client's data never leaves your machine, which is a major selling point when applying for high-security remote roles. ### Bias Detection and Mitigation
As a machine learning specialist, you have a responsibility to ensure your models are fair. AI-powered auditing tools can help identify bias in your datasets. Mentioning your commitment to "Ethical AI" in your talent profile can set you apart from other candidates who may overlook these critical details. ## 6. Personal Productivity: The AI Assistant Stack
Beyond coding and data, AI can handle the administrative "noise" of being a freelancer or remote employee. Managing your finances as a nomad or drafting emails can be automated. ### Professional Communication
Use AI to draft emails, proposals, and LinkedIn updates. While the AI provides the draft, you provide the "human touch." This is particularly helpful for non-native English speakers working for international firms. It levels the playing field, ensuring your ideas are judged on their merit rather than your grammar. ### Research and Synthesis
When starting a new project, use AI to summarize the current state of the industry. If you are building a recommendation engine for a retail client, ask an AI to summarize the top five most successful ML implementations in retail over the last two years. This gives you a massive head start on your competitors. ## 7. Hardware Considerations for Mobile AI Work
You cannot run intensive machine learning training on a basic netbook while sitting on a beach in Mexico City. Your hardware choices determine your mobility. ### Cloud-Based Development Environments
Instead of carrying a heavy, power-hungry laptop, use cloud environments like Google Colab, AWS SageMaker, or GitHub Codespaces. This allows you to do the "heavy lifting" on a remote server while using a lightweight device like a MacBook Air or an iPad. This is the secret to true location independence. ### Edge Computing and IoT
If your work involves deploying models to edge devices, invest in portable hardware like the NVIDIA Jetson Nano. This allows you to test and iterate on the go, making you a specialist in the growing niche of mobile AI deployment. ## 8. Networking in the AI Space Remotely
The biggest downside of remote work is the lack of "water cooler" talk. For AI professionals, networking is how you find out about the next big library or a high-paying freelance gig. ### AI Communities and Virtual Summits
Join Discord servers and Slack communities dedicated to ML. Participate in virtual hackathons. When you contribute to open-source projects on GitHub, you are essentially building a public resume. If you are staying in a coliving space in Barcelona, look for local tech meetups but stay active in global digital communities to keep your options open. ### Building a Personal Brand with AI
Use AI to help you create content. Share your learnings on a blog or on our community platform. By consistently posting about AI trends and your remote work experience, you become a "thought leader," which attracts recruiters and high-quality job opportunities. ## 9. Mental Health and Avoiding "AI Burnout"
The "always-on" nature of remote work, combined with the fast pace of AI development, can lead to quick burnout. It is vital to set boundaries. ### AI-Assisted Wellness
Use AI apps designed for meditation and focus. Some tools can track your computer usage and suggest breaks when your typing speed slows down or when you've been focused on a screen for too long. Managing your mental health as a remote worker is just as important as your technical output. ### The Importance of "Unplugged" Time
While we focus on AI tools, the most important tool is your brain. Ensure you have designated hours where you are away from all screens. Whether it’s surfing in Ericeira or hiking in the Alps, physical activity is the best way to reset your cognitive functions for the next round of complex problem-solving. ## 10. Future-Proofing Your Career
The tools we use today will be different next year. The final tip is to remain adaptable. The most successful remote workers are those who are not wedded to a single tool but are experts at learning how to learn. ### Diversify Your Skill Set
Don't just be "the Python guy." Understand the business applications of AI. Learn about digital marketing and AI, or how machine learning can improve customer success. The more cross-disciplinary your skills, the more indispensable you become. ### Continuous Monitoring of Trends
Keep an eye on the Remote Work Blog for updates on how the industry is shifting. The intersection of AI, blockchain, and remote work is creating entirely new categories of jobs that didn't exist two years ago. --- ## Expanding the AI Tech Stack: Tools You Need to Know
To truly excel, you need a curated list of tools that handle different aspects of the AI lifecycle. It is not enough to know they exist; you must know how to integrate them into a cohesive workflow while moving between different time zones. ### 1. Development and Coding Assistants
- GitHub Copilot: Still the gold standard for integrated development environment (IDE) assistance. It learns from your specific coding style over time.
- Cursor: A fork of VS Code that has AI built into its core. It allows for "Natural Language Editing," where you can highlight a block of code and simply type "refactor this to use async/await."
- Tabnine: A great alternative for those who are concerned about privacy, as it offers local model options that don't send your code to the cloud. ### 2. Data Visualization and Analysis
- Tableau Pulse: Uses AI to highlight insights in your data automatically, saving you from having to build complex dashboards manually.
- Polymer: An AI tool that turns your spreadsheets into a searchable, interactive database without any coding. This is perfect for remote project managers who aren't necessarily data scientists but need to handle data. ### 3. Documentation and Knowledge Management
- Notion AI: As a remote worker, documentation is your lifeblood. Notion AI can summarize long pages of meeting notes, generate brainstorming ideas, and even fix the tone of your writing to be more professional.
- Mem: A self-organizing workspace that uses AI to connect your notes, emails, and calendar events. It eliminates the need for manual tagging and folder structures. ## Practical Advice for Applying for AI Jobs
When you are looking for remote work, your application needs to reflect your mastery of these tools. Recruiters in the AI space are looking for candidates who can demonstrate efficiency. 1. Showcase Your AI Workflow: In your portfolio, don't just show the final product. Explain how you used AI to accelerate the development process or to improve the model's accuracy.
2. Highlight Remote-Specific Successes: Mention how you used AI project management tools to lead a team while living in Tbilisi. This proves you can handle the logistical challenges of remote work.
3. Optimize Your Resume for ATS: Most hiring platforms use AI to filter resumes. Ensure your resume contains keywords related to both machine learning (e.g., PyTorch, TensorFlow) and remote work tools (e.g., Slack, Jira, Zoom). ## The Global Perspective: Where to Work as an AI Professional
The beauty of being a remote AI specialist is that the world is your office. However, some locations are better suited for this type of high-tech work. ### Tech Hubs with Nomad Infrastructure
- Tallinn, Estonia: Known for its "e-residency" program and high-speed internet, Tallinn is a favorite for European tech nomads.
- Austin, Texas: If you need to stay in the US time zones, Austin offers a massive tech community and excellent networking opportunities for those in the AI sector.
- Singapore: While expensive, Singapore is a global leader in AI research. Working from Singapore gives you access to some of the brightest minds in the industry. ### Cost-Effective Bases for Bootstrapping
If you are starting your own AI consultancy or working on a startup, you might want to choose a location with a lower cost of living so you can "runway" your savings.
- Buenos Aires, Argentina: Offers a vibrant culture and a growing tech scene with very affordable living costs for those earning in USD or EUR. See our guide to Buenos Aires.
- Bangkok, Thailand: A classic for a reason. Great food, legendary internet, and a massive community of digital nomads. ## Overcoming Technical Challenges While Traveling
Nothing stops productivity like a technical failure in a foreign country. For an AI developer, this is even more critical. ### Backup Systems
Always have a secondary way to access your code. If your laptop dies in Marrakesh, can you buy a cheap Chromebook and get back to work using cloud tools?
- GitHub Repos: Ensure every single line of code is pushed daily.
- Cloud Storage: Use Google Drive or Dropbox for all your non-code assets, datasets, and documentation.
- Tailscale: Use this to create a secure private network between your devices, allowing you to access your home workstation from anywhere in the world. ### Power and Connectivity
Machine learning training can be interrupted by power outages. Use "checkpointing" in your code to save the weight of your model at the end of every epoch. This way, if your coworking space in Cape Town loses power, you only lose a few minutes of progress rather than hours. ## Professional Growth: The AI Freelance Market
If you prefer the freelance route, the demand for AI expertise is skyrocketing. Companies are desperate for people who can help them integrate LLMs into their existing business processes. ### Finding High-Paying Clients
Don't just look for "data scientist" roles. Search for "AI Integration Specialist" or "LLM Consultant." These roles often pay more because they require a mix of technical skill and business strategy. Our talent section is a great place to start building your presence. ### Building an AI-Powered Portfolio
Your portfolio should be more than a list of projects. It should be an interactive experience. Use tools like Streamlit or Gradio to build web interfaces for your models. This allows potential clients or remote employers to test your AI models right in their browser. ## The Role of AI in Scaling Your "Business of One"
Many remote workers are moving toward being "solopreneurs." In this model, you are the CEO, the developer, and the marketing department. AI is what makes this scale possible. ### Marketing Automation for Techies
Use AI to repurpose one technical blog post into ten LinkedIn updates, three Twitter threads, and a newsletter. This keeps your personal brand active while you focus on the deep work of model building. ### Automated Invoicing and Legal
Tools like Logikcull or AI-powered contract reviewers can save you from hiring a lawyer for every small freelance contract. Similarly, AI in accounting software like QuickBooks or Xero can categorize your expenses across different currencies, which is a lifesaver for people working from multiple countries. ## Deep Dive: Specialized AI Tools for Remote Researchers
If your work is more on the "Research" side of AI & ML, your needs are different from a standard developer. * Elicit: An AI research assistant that helps you find papers, summarize findings, and extract data from PDFs. It is an incredible tool for staying on the edge of ML theory without spending 8 hours a day on ArXiv.
- Connected Papers: A visual tool that helps you see the relationships between different research papers. It's essential for mapping out a new field of study while you're away from a university library.
- Consensus: A search engine that uses AI to find answers in scientific research. If you need to know the consensus on a specific neural network architecture, this is the tool to use. ## Managing the "Data Heavy" Nature of ML While Nomading
One of the biggest hurdles for an ML engineer who travels is the sheer size of datasets. Moving 50GB of image data over a hotel Wi-Fi in Hanoi is a nightmare. ### The "Data Gravity" Strategy
Keep your data where it’s going to be processed. Never download large datasets to your local machine unless absolutely necessary. Use cloud-native tools like BigQuery or Snowflake to query data where it sits. Use DVC (Data Version Control) to manage your datasets just like you manage your code, without having to sync huge files every time. ### Mobile Hotspots and Data Plans
Invest in a high-quality global roaming solution or local SIM cards with high data caps. In countries like Romania or South Korea, you can get incredibly fast, cheap data that can handle background uploads to your cloud buckets. ## Essential Soft Skills for the AI Remote Worker
While this article focuses on tools, your success depends on how you use them to interact with humans. ### Writing as a Superpower
In a remote world, your writing is your presence. Use AI to prune your writing for clarity, but ensure your unique voice remains. Clear, concise writing is a sign of a clear, concise mind—something highly valued in the logic-heavy world of machine learning. ### Cross-Cultural Intelligence
Working with a team in Bangalore while you are in Prague requires more than just a time zone converter. It requires an understanding of different communication styles. Use AI to research the business etiquette of the countries your teammates are from; it can help you avoid simple misunderstandings that lead to project friction. ## Conclusion: Embodying the AI-Enhanced Remote Worker
The intersection of AI and remote work represents the future of professional life. For those in AI and Machine Learning, the opportunity to build a high-impact career while exploring the globe has never been more attainable. By mastering prompt engineering, automating your data pipelines, and leveraging AI for both productivity and learning, you position yourself at the very top of the global talent pool. Remember that tools are only as good as the person who uses them. The goal is not to let AI do your work, but to let AI handle the mundane so you can focus on the "Human-In-The-Loop" tasks: creativity, strategy, and ethical decision-making. Whether you are finding your next role on our jobs board or connecting with other professionals on LinkedIn, keep experimenting. Key Takeaways:
- Automate Everything Mundane: Use AI for data cleaning, scheduling, and documentation.
- Stay Local for Security: Run sensitive models on your own hardware when possible.
- Cloud for Power: Use remote servers for heavy training to maintain physical mobility.
- Never Stop Learning: Use AI to curate your education and stay ahead of ML trends.
- Focus on Communication: Tools like meeting summarizers and writing assistants are vital for remote alignment. The digital nomad lifestyle is no longer about "getting away" from work—it's about bringing your best work to the most inspiring places on earth. As you navigate your remote career , let these AI tools be the wind in your sails. --- ### More Resources for Your Remote :
- The Ultimate Guide to Remote Work in 2024
- How to Manage a Distributed Engineering Team
- Top 10 Cities for Tech Nomads
- The Best Tech Stacks for Remote Startups
- How to Get Hired as a Machine Learning Engineer
- Remote Work Tax Tips for International Nomads
- Understanding the Future of Remote AI Jobs
- Navigating the Best Coworking Spaces in Europe
- How to Build a Remote-First Company Culture
- Essential Gear for Remote Developers